Rays | Ji-Man Choi to play in rehab games
Tampa Bay Rays 1B Ji-Man Choi (knee) will need to spend at least a week with Class AAA Durham on a rehab assignment before he is activated from the 10-day injured list.   Source: The Associated Press
 
BHQ take: While Choi's return is still a little ways off, there has already been plenty of speculation among beat writers covering the Rays as to what this might mean for Yoshitomo Tsutsugo.
